What Is The Toolbar In Word?

A toolbar is just a collection of icons that provides a shortcut to using the drop-down menu. Toolbars offer quick shortcuts to commonly used commands.When you first open Word there are two toolbars displayed, the Standard and Formatting toolbars.

How do I use the toolbar in Word?

Click the appropriate ribbon tab to display the menu ribbon with the command you want to add to the “Quick Access” toolbar. Right-click the command you want to add to the toolbar. A popup menu will appear. Select “Add to Quick Access toolbar” on the popup menu.

Why is my toolbar not showing in Word?

To restore the toolbars and menus, simply turn full-screen mode off. From within Word, press Alt-v (this will display the View menu), and then click Full-Screen Mode. You may need to restart Word for this change to take effect.

How do I make my toolbar open in Word?

Press Ctrl+F1 (this is an on/off toggle). Double-click any of the tabs (Home, View, etc.). Right-click any of the tabs or the Quick Access Toolbar and uncheck “Minimize the ribbon”.

What is menu bar short answer?

A menu bar is a graphical control element which contains drop-down menus. The menu bar’s purpose is to supply a common housing for window- or application-specific menus which provide access to such functions as opening files, interacting with an application, or displaying help documentation or manuals.
